Saundersfoot

Wales

Saundersfoot is a former coal port turned seaside village on Pembrokeshire's south coast, reached via the A478 from the A40 or the B4316 coastal road from nearby Tenby. The harbour and beach sit in a sheltered bay between limestone cliffs, with the restored Victorian railway tunnel creating a distinctive backdrop where coal wagons once loaded ships directly from the cliff face.
